species: Streptomyces griseolus - Concentration: 1mg/ml -Applications: WB; ELISA; Immunogen; POCT -Tag: KLH; BSA; OVA; HRP Product Description: This product is made to order with multiple conjugates: KLH/BSA/OVA/HRP. - CAS Number: 37321-09-8 - Alias: Angiomycin;Flagecidin; 37321-09-8 -Molecular FormulaC14H19NO4 Background: Anisomycin, also known as flagecidin, is an antibiotic produced by Streptomyces griseolus which inhibits eukaryotic protein synthesis. Partial inhibition of DNA synthesis occurs at anisomycin concentrations that effect 95% inhibition of protein synthesis.Anisomycin can activate stress-activated protein kinases, MAP kinase and other signal transduction pathways.Anisomycin is inactive against bacteria.Anisomycin interferes with protein and DNA synthesis by inhibiting peptidyl transferase or the 80S ribosome system.Anisomycin is also mentioned as a potential psychiatric drug, as it may inhibit the consolidation of new context-specific long-term memories,as well as long time consolidated memories rendered labile through reactivation.
